Aurora Innovation (NASDAQ:AUR) Now Covered by Craig Hallum

Equities researchers at Craig Hallum assumed coverage on shares of Aurora Innovation (NASDAQ:AURGet Free Report) in a report issued on Friday, Marketbeat Ratings reports. The brokerage set a “buy” rating and a $18.00 price target on the stock. Craig Hallum’s price objective suggests a potential upside of 163.16% from the stock’s current price.

A number of other equities analysts have also recently commented on the stock. The Goldman Sachs Group lifted their price objective on shares of Aurora Innovation from $4.00 to $5.00 and gave the stock a “neutral” rating in a research report on Friday, April 17th. Weiss Ratings reaffirmed a “sell (d-)” rating on shares of Aurora Innovation in a research report on Monday, April 20th. Needham & Company LLC reaffirmed a “buy” rating and set a $13.00 price objective on shares of Aurora Innovation in a research report on Thursday, May 7th. Morgan Stanley reaffirmed an “overweight” rating and set a $14.00 price objective on shares of Aurora Innovation in a research report on Thursday, May 7th. Finally, TD Cowen lifted their price objective on shares of Aurora Innovation from $4.70 to $7.00 and gave the stock a “hold” rating in a research report on Thursday, May 7th. Seven anal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ating, two have given a Hold rating and two have issued a Sell rating to the company’s stock. According to MarketBeat, the company has a consensus rating of “Hold” and an average price target of $12.25.

Aurora Innovation Trading Down 1.6%

NASDAQ:AUR opened at $6.84 on Friday. Aurora Innovation has a 1-year low of $3.60 and a 1-year high of $8.56. The firm has a fifty day simple moving average of $5.83 and a 200 day simple moving average of $4.86. The stock has a market capitalization of $13.41 billion, a PE ratio of -15.55 and a beta of 2.62.

Aurora Innovation (NASDAQ:AURGet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, May 6th. The company reported ($0.11) ear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of ($0.12) by $0.01. Aurora Innovation had a negative net margin of 20,775.00% and a negative return on equity of 40.45%. The business had revenue of $1.00 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$0.97 million. Aurora Innovation’s quarterly revenue was down 66.7%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, equities analysts predict that Aurora Innovation will post -0.47 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Insider Buying and Selling at Aurora Innovation

In other news, Director Reid Hoffman sold 1,202,354 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Thursday, May 28th. The shares were sold at an average price of $7.27, for a total transaction of $8,741,113.58.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is accessible through the SEC website. Over the last ninety days, insiders have sold 7,048,487 shares of company stock worth $54,295,119. Corporate insiders own 8.52% of the company’s stock.

About Aurora Innovation

Aurora Innovation, Inc is a technology company specializing in the development of self-driving vehicle systems for both passenger and commercial applications. Headquartered in Mountain View, California, Aurora has built an end-to-end platform—known as the Aurora Driver—that integrates proprietary software, machine learning algorithms and a suite of sensors (LiDAR, radar and cameras) to enable vehicles to operate safely and efficiently in diverse driving environments.

The company’s core business revolves around designing, testing and deploying its autonomy stack on vehicles from established automotive and transportation partners.
